Transaction 510bc363a9b93e7189633e5e9fc6312d1be4e609202f766f6327f104e153d1eb

1 Input
2 Outputs
  • 510bc363a9b93e7189633e5e9fc6312d1be4e609202f766f6327f104e153d1eb:0
  • value  12998676
    address  32Gceh1tMWNSoG5bqu2xS98ogYSjKHSMa1
  • 510bc363a9b93e7189633e5e9fc6312d1be4e609202f766f6327f104e153d1eb:1
  • value  8184826
    address  392DTBgNbDUfvPemhYNThJq9T1uGa9qcha